A General Approach of Quasi-Exactly Solvable Schroedinger Equations with Three Known Eigenstates

Quantum Physics 2009-11-07 v1

Abstract

We propose a general method for constructing quasi-exactly solvable potentials with three analytic eigenstates. These potentials can be real or complex functions but the spectrum is real. A comparison with other methods is also performed.
